Trichocereus bridgesii crestato is a rare and cultivated form of Trichocereus bridgesii monstrose. Originally from Bolivia, this cactus has mutations that have been cultivated to cluster and grow upon oneself, creating a crested formation.
Indoors you can give this plant very bright light with direct sun. You can do the same outdoors, but watch out for burning in the midday sun - you may need to pull it back from all day exposure if it’s adjusting from indoors to outdoors.
Trichocereus are thirsty plants - water frequently once the soil is completely dry. They like a well-draining, rocky soil mixture.
